你查询的IP:[120.57.142.33]  地理位置:印度

最新查询123.96.243.124 122.49.175.65 121.68.60.218 119.96.73.121 210.25.93.99 122.102.19.45 58.128.161.225 59.155.146.34 218.192.114.149 120.57.142.33 203.175.128.22 202.149.160.235 203.91.96.92 123.184.53.197 116.215.84.117 116.95.76.54 203.135.96.190 192.188.170.159 123.100.186.111 125.210.112.197 203.92.160.38 210.82.180.184 117.32.86.103 119.42.224.135 118.88.64.118 203.156.192.235 222.16.8.114 121.60.79.203 121.4.12.74 202.148.96.10 222.126.128.157